Comprehending A4 Paper
A4 paper determines 210 × 297 mm (8.27 × 11.69 inches) and is part of the ISO 216 standard specifying paper sizes. It is mainly used for documents, reports, and letters, making it a basic resource across various fields.

Supply Chain Dynamics
The supply chain for A4 paper generally consists of:
- Raw Material Sourcing: This involves the procurement of wood pulp or recycled paper.
- Manufacturing: The raw materials are processed at mills to develop sheets of A4 paper.
- Distribution: Finished items are then dispersed to wholesalers and retailers.
- End Users: Finally, customers, schools, and businesses purchase and use A4 paper.

Elements Affecting A4 Paper Supply
- Raw Material Availability: The supply of A4 paper is closely tied to the availability of wood pulp. Ecological policies and sustainable forestry practices can affect this supply.
- Technological Changes: The rise of digital interaction has actually decreased the demand for printed files, impacting production levels.
- Financial Conditions: Fluctuations in the international economy influence customer acquiring behavior and can lead to modifications in demand for paper products.
- Ecological Concerns: Increased awareness of sustainability has led lots of companies to adopt eco-friendly practices, which can affect supply chains.

Q2: How can I ensure that I'm acquiring sustainably sourced A4 paper?
A2: Look for accreditations such as FSC (Forest Stewardship Council) or PEFC (Programme for the Endorsement of Forest Certification) on paper products, indicating sustainable sourcing practices.
